Launch of Decentralized Sequencer Nodes
On March 14, 2024, the Metis decentralized sequencer went live to become the first Ethereum Layer-2 protocol to decentralize its sequencer. Metis’ decentralized sequencer distributes the transaction ordering across multiple nodes, thereby enhancing security and network resilience to take Metis closer to true decentralization.
Metis added multiple sequencer nodes and sequencer rotation in Phase 1 for network liveness and censorship resistance. In April 2024, a hard fork on block 16500000 activated Phase 2 of the decentralized sequencer update. It facilitated multiple transactions within a block, a transaction pool for pending transactions, and introduced sequencer mining.
Sequencer mining benefits Metis by facilitating network decentralization and increasing network reliability while rewarding node operators. Additionally, Metis users can participate in sequencer mining with Liquid Staking Token (LST) providers Artemis and ENKI.
These LST protocols provide them with LST tokens to deploy within the Metis DeFi ecosystem. The LST tokens unlock the value of users’ locked positions while securing the Metis network and accruing rewards with 20% APR.
Metis also integrated four independent decentralized sequencer nodes after the voting process concluded on June 28, 2024. These third-party sequencer node operators drove innovation, network optimization, operational efficiency, improved security, and better performance for the decentralized sequencer nodes.
The first providers for the independent sequencer node operators are:
- Hashkey Cloud: The leading web3 infrastructure provider became the first external decentralized sequencer client on Metis in September 2024.
- SNZ: The crypto-native incubator and investment company was the second external decentralized sequencer client to go live on Metis on September 26, 2024.
- B-Harvest: The leading DeFi protocol was the third external decentralized sequencer client to launch on Metis on October 4, 2024
- OKX: The global crypto exchange was the fourth independent sequencer node provider to go live on Metis in December 2024.
More recently, Metis initiated the Decentralized Sequencers (DSEQ) Reboot in December 2024 to improve the sequencer ecosystem with better community earning opportunities, increased liquidity for the DeFi ecosystem, and project support tools.
Community and Ecosystem Development Initiatives
In January 2024, the Metis Foundation allocated 250,000 METIS tokens as ecosystem grants to be utilized throughout the year.
Later, in August, Metis launched its first Quadratic Funding (QF) round with over 3,000 METIS tokens worth $100,000 in partnership with Gitcoin Grants Stack. The curated QF is an innovative crowdfunding mechanism to empower the Metis community to contribute directly to creative projects. QF Round 1 has been successful, with 34 projects receiving over $37,000 from 883 unique donors.
Encouraged by the QF’s success, Metis launched STARTathon. It is a four-month program for web3 developers and entrepreneurs, combining a hackathon development environment with the long-term support of an accelerator.
On top of that, Metis also launched the Metis Accelerate Grants program with a budget of $250,000 for rapidly expanding web3 projects. To continue its support for innovative web3 protocols, the Metis Foundation has also pledged to offer $4 million in its annualized incentives program.
Finally, Metis introduced the Metis Voyage Alphadrop campaign, which aims to strengthen the Metis community and encourage them to explore the Metis dApps ecosystem. Participants and contributors get the opportunity to learn and complete quests to earn BITS tokens, which turn into real rewards.
GameFi Growth
The Metis GameFi ecosystem thrived in 2024 with engaging and rewarding games like the DeFi Kingdoms Colosseum.
Metis also initiated the Metis GameFi Quantum Leap Accelerator Program in collaboration with ABGA and Google Cloud. Its first three projects, Score Milk, BUZZ, and Arena of Faith, have been the most successful games.
BUZZ is a Telegram mini-app game backed by $50,000 METIS tokens. Metis users can play BUZZ to win rewards through interactive gameplay. Arena of Faith is another interesting Metis game in a Multiplayer Online Battle Arena (MOBA) format with a unique POFS consensus mechanism for fair gameplay and new revenue opportunities. And ScoreMilk is a leading browser-based gaming platform where players can have fun playing casual games while earning up to hundreds of dollars worth of rewards each week.
Partnerships and Collaborations
In 2024, Metis also partnered with some of the leading projects in the web3 industry. Some of the spotlight partnerships included:
- Aave: Integrated METIS tokens as collateral on Aave to facilitate borrowing for Metis users with a 30% loan-to-value (LTV) ratio.
- Chainlink: Collaboration with Chainlink’s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) as Metis’s canonical cross-chain infrastructure.
- DeFi Kingdoms: Onboarded DeFi Kingdoms’ PvP gaming experience Colosseum exclusively to Metis.
- Google Cloud & ABGA: Strategic collaboration with ABGA, a global web3 gaming club, and Google Cloud Web3 to launch the GameFi Quantum Leap Accelerator Program.
- API3: Collaborated with API3 to bring decentralized price feed data to Metis.
- Thrive: Partnered with Thrive Protocol to offer $3.6 million as developer, creator, and ecosystem contributor rewards.
- codatta: Partnership with codatta, a leading AI-powered collaboration protocol for blockchain metadata for accessible on-chain data analytics.
- Cede.store: Integration with Cede.store to seamlessly transfer liquidity from centralized exchanges to Metis.
- Leading Bridges: Partnership with Router Nitro, Omni, and Synapse for token bridging.
- Integration with Secret Network’s Confidential Computing Layer to build a robust privacy-preserving DeFi landscape.
- Maestro: Integration with Maestro Bots for a better trading landscape and Ethena for generating yields.
- Leading Wallets: Integration with imToken Wallet and Coin98 super wallet.
- Nodies: Partnership with Nodies for community testing.
